Two girls share a St. Nicholas Eve sleepover of baking, snow, and prayer while one worries about her sick grandmother.
It's the night before Saint Nicholas Day and Catherine is excited about Elizabeth coming over for the night. Join the girls as they bake cookies, catch snowflakes, and learn more about Saint Nicholas. However, Elizabeth's grandmother is in the hospital and Elizabeth is worried about her Nana. Will her prayers be answered? Will St. Nicholas come? Which tradition is true?
